    Abstract:

    15 samples from the inner and medium tepals of Chimonanthus praecox were selected for their representative phenotype in color to study the flower pigments.With the analysis of several color reactions and UV-visible spectra (200~600 nm),results were as follows:the main flower color pigments are attributed to flavonoids,including aurones,chalcones,flavonols and flavanones.Furthermore,anthocyanins and their anthocyanidins were contained in the red inner tepals or the ones with red speckles.In addition,the Q cluster analysis with average method based on the color reactions separated the 15 samples into 5 groups,consistent with the phenotypic color.
